Information Processing Theories
A set of theories in psychology that focus on how individuals mentally process and manage information, emphasizing mechanisms such as perception, memory, and problem-solving.
Cognitive Development
The process of growth and change in intellectual capabilities such as thinking, reasoning, and understanding, through childhood and adolescence.
